Operatives of the Nasarawa State Police Command have foiled an attempt to kidnap the Chairman of the Peoples Democratic Party, Nasarawa South Zone, Umar Nasir Black.
The spokesman of the Nasarawa State Police Command, Rahman Nansel, disclosed this in a statement he issued on Sunday.
Nansel said the attempt to kidnap Black was made at about 8pm on Saturday when six armed gunmen stormed his residence at Bukan kwato area of Lafia, the Nasarawa State capital.
He said upon receipt of the information, the Command’s Commissioner, Adesina Soyemi, immediately mobilised police patrol teams stationed at the area to the scene.
He said members of the community also joined the police in foiling the kidnap.
He said in the bid to escape, the hoodlums hit Black with a stick on his forehead and shot one of his neighbours on the right leg.
Nanasel said the gunmen “narrowly escaped into the nearby bushes.
“Consequently, the victims were rushed to the Hospital for medical treatment and are in stable condition.
“Efforts are ongoing to arrest the fleeing suspects.
“Investigation is ongoing.”
